Location: New location as of 7/14/25: St. Thomas Aquinas Church: 249 9th Street, Brooklyn (entrance on 4th ave and 8th street) in Park Slope. Take the G/F/R to 4th Avenue and it's a block away! We will let you know after the first jam, if the space is accessible.
The OT Learning Jam takes place twice a month, on the second and fourth Monday of each month. The cost to participate is $10, which goes to support our jam leader for teaching and mentoring. You can pay when you get there - in cash or by Venmo. If payment is a struggle for you, do what you can and don't let it get in the way of joining us.
Who should attend: If you play the fiddle, clawhammer banjo, guitar (rhythm), or mandolin, welcome! Upright bass is welcome too, though we tend to have a regular bass player, who can take turns with you. This jam is a learning environment. We start out playing slowly and then we speed up to what might be a challenging pace for some. We learn a few new tunes each session. Rhythm guitar players -- we need you!
